What Is Dicalcium Phosphate?
Dicalcium phosphate (DCP) is a calcium phosphate compound often found in supplements and dental products. It’s primarily composed of calcium and phosphate ions, making it a crucial ingredient in various oral health supplements. DCP serves multiple purposes, including enhancing calcium bioavailability, which can support overall dental health. In oral health supplements, it acts as a source of essential minerals, contributing to the remineralization process of tooth enamel. This compound’s unique properties enable it to maintain a balanced pH level in the mouth, helping to prevent tooth decay. Comparisons With Fluoride
While dicalcium phosphate offers significant benefits for tooth durability, comparing it with fluoride reveals distinct differences in their mechanisms and effectiveness. Dicalcium phosphate provides a source of calcium that actively helps to replenish enamel minerals, enhancing the strength and resilience of your teeth. In contrast, fluoride works primarily by forming a protective layer on the enamel, reducing demineralization but not supplying additional calcium. While both ingredients contribute to tooth health, dicalcium phosphate targets enamel repair more directly through mineral replenishment.
